centos还能用于服务器吗?

是的,CentOS 仍然可以用于服务器,但需要根据具体版本和使用场景来判断是否合适。以下是详细的分析:


1. CentOS Stream:当前官方推荐版本

自 CentOS 8 停止维护后(2021年12月31日),Red Hat 推出了 CentOS Stream 作为 CentOS 的延续。

  • CentOS Stream 是滚动更新的发行版,位于 RHEL(Red Hat Enterprise Linux)开发流程的“上游”。
  • 它仍然是一个企业级、稳定、免费的 Linux 发行版,适合用作服务器操作系统。
  • 适用于希望紧跟 RHEL 开发节奏、参与社区测试或需要最新功能的企业。

适合场景

  • 需要与 RHEL 生态兼容的环境
  • 愿意接受定期更新(滚动发布)
  • 开发、测试或生产环境(对稳定性要求不是极端苛刻)

2. CentOS Linux(传统版本)已停止维护

  • CentOS 7:已于 2024年6月30日 正式结束生命周期(EOL),不再接收安全更新。
  • CentOS 8:已于 2021 年底停止支持。

⚠️ 不建议在生产环境中继续使用这些旧版本,因为:

  • 缺乏安全补丁,存在严重安全隐患
  • 软件包过时,难以满足现代应用需求

🔄 替代方案推荐(如果不想用 CentOS Stream)

由于传统 CentOS 不再维护,很多用户转向以下替代品:

替代系统 特点
Rocky Linux 由原 CentOS 创始人 Gregory Kurtzer 创建,目标是 100% 兼容 RHEL,是目前最受欢迎的 CentOS 替代品。✅ 推荐
AlmaLinux 另一个 RHEL 兼容发行版,由 CloudLinux 团队维护,稳定性高,长期支持。✅ 推荐
Oracle Linux Oracle 提供的免费 RHEL 兼容系统,包含额外优化(如 Ksplice 热补丁)。适合云环境
Ubuntu Server LTS 如果不执着于 RHEL 系列,Ubuntu 22.04/24.04 LTS 是非常成熟的选择,社区活跃,软件丰富

✅ 总结:CentOS 还能用于服务器吗?

问题 回答
能用 CentOS 吗? ✅ 可以,但应使用 CentOS Stream(如 9 Stream)
还能用 CentOS 7/8 吗? ❌ 不推荐,已停止维护,存在安全风险
生产环境建议? 推荐使用 Rocky LinuxAlmaLinux 替代传统 CentOS
CentOS Stream 稳定吗? 相对稳定,但属于“前瞻版本”,更新更频繁,需评估业务需求

🔧 建议行动

  1. 新项目:选择 Rocky Linux、AlmaLinux 或 CentOS Stream 9。
  2. 老系统(CentOS 7):尽快迁移至受支持的系统,避免安全漏洞。
  3. 关注长期支持(LTS):选择有明确支持周期的发行版。

如果你告诉我你的具体用途(如 Web 服务器、数据库、容器、云部署等),我可以给出更精准的推荐。